The club must be careful to start off easy.  Such a serious commitment
may scare off someone who is really new and unsure.  The _mentor_
would say something like "We are participating in the AKA's species
maintenance program.  Here's a pair of (insert species here) to get you
started in killies.  If they work out for you we can discuss how you can
participate in the program, if you want to, at the next meeting."

This gets the fish in their fish room.  Invites (entices?) them back to the
next meeting, and gently pulls them into the program, if they want to
participate.
